When it comes to maximizing your tractor’s performance in Minnesota’s demanding agricultural landscape, proper tire maintenance is crucial. At Kalmes Implement, we emphasize that well-maintained tractor tires not only enhance safety and efficiency but also extend the life of your equipment.
Regular inspections are the cornerstone of effective tire maintenance. Check your tractor tires for signs of wear, punctures, and damage after each use. In Minnesota’s rugged conditions, tire treads can wear unevenly, affecting traction and stability. Monitoring tire pressure is equally important; overinflation and underinflation can lead to uneven wear, decreased fuel efficiency, and compromised performance.
Another best practice is regular tire rotation. By rotating your tires, you ensure even wear patterns, which can significantly prolong their lifespan. Cleaning your tires after each season is essential, as mud, debris, and chemical residues can accelerate tire degradation. This simple routine can help uncover hidden issues like misalignment or damaged rims that may affect your tractor’s overall functionality.
